Robot Model

BellaBot

BellaBot is a food delivery robot manufactured by Pudu Robotics, designed for use in restaurants and hotels. It features a bionic cat-inspired design with a 4-tray payload system and dual SLAM navigation technology for autonomous indoor navigation and obstacle avoidance.

Overview and Use Cases

BellaBot is a mobile robot designed for food delivery in commercial food service environments, including restaurants and hotels. The robot employs a biometric cat-inspired aesthetic as part of its design philosophy.

Key Capabilities

  • Payload System: 4-tray configuration with 40 kg total payload capacity (10 kg per tray)
  • Navigation: Dual SLAM technology combining LiDAR and visual odometry for autonomous indoor navigation
  • Perception: 3 RGBD cameras for environmental sensing and mapping
  • Obstacle Detection: Detects obstacles at a frequency of 5,400 times per minute with a 0.5 second response time
  • Suspension: Automotive-grade adaptive suspension system for stability during delivery
  • Interaction: Multimodal human-robot interaction including touch sensing, light-based feedback, facial expressions, and voice communication

Applications

BellaBot is deployed for autonomous food and beverage delivery in hospitality and food service settings where it operates alongside human staff to transport items between kitchen and dining areas or guest locations.

Relay Delivery Robot

The Relay Delivery Robot is an autonomous indoor delivery robot developed by Relay Robotics (formerly known as Savioke), designed primarily for hospitality and healthcare environments. It navigates hotel corridors and hospital hallways independently, rides elevators without human assistance, and delivers guest amenities, medications, linens, and other supplies directly to rooms or designated drop-off points. Relay is one of the most widely deployed service robots in its category, reportedly completing over one million lifetime deliveries with a publicly cited success rate of approximately 99.8%. With a cargo capacity of around 10 gallons, the robot is compact enough to operate in busy public spaces while carrying a meaningful payload of everyday supplies.

Spot

Spot is a four-legged autonomous robot developed by Boston Dynamics, a robotics company headquartered in Waltham, Massachusetts. Designed for inspection, security, and data collection in complex or hazardous environments, Spot can navigate stairs, rough terrain, and confined spaces that are inaccessible to wheeled robots. It is commercially available and has been deployed across industries including utilities, oil and gas, construction, and public safety. Spot supports a modular payload system that accommodates thermal cameras, pan-tilt-zoom (PTZ) cameras, lidar units, methane sensors, and other mission-specific hardware. Boston Dynamics also offers the Orbit fleet-management software platform, enabling operators to schedule autonomous inspection routes, aggregate sensor data, and manage multiple Spot units from a central interface. The robot is widely regarded as one of the most capable and commercially mature legged robots on the market.

RealSense Depth Camera D455

The RealSense Depth Camera D455 is a stereoscopic active-infrared depth camera belonging to Intel's D400 series, designed to capture high-fidelity depth data for robotics, autonomous mobile robots (AMRs), drones, and computer-vision applications. It features a 95 mm stereo baseline — the widest in the D400 lineup at the time of its introduction — which reportedly enables depth error of under 2% at ranges up to approximately 4 metres. Originally developed under the Intel RealSense brand, the D455 and related products were later spun off as part of an independent RealSense business unit following Intel's restructuring of the division around 2021–2022. The camera is widely adopted in research, industrial automation, and humanoid-robot development owing to its compact USB-powered form factor, open SDK support, and relatively accessible price point.

Rosie 2.0

The Rosie 2.0 is a commercial-grade autonomous robot vacuum developed by Tailos, designed to handle large-scale floor cleaning in business and institutional environments. It is offered in a two-pack configuration, allowing facilities to deploy multiple units simultaneously for broader coverage and more efficient cleaning cycles. Built to commercial durability standards, the Rosie 2.0 combines intelligent navigation with powerful suction technology to reduce reliance on manual labor and improve facility maintenance consistency. It targets businesses, hospitality venues, retail spaces, and other high-traffic environments where reliable, automated cleaning is a priority.
